Kansas City Ballet – Ribbon Cutting Ceremony
August 18th was the date for Kansas City Ballet’s Ribbon Cutting Ceremony, which celebrated the official opening of its South Campus at Meadowbrook location for its School. The completely reimagined space now faces 95th Street and has doubled from two to four state-of-the-art dance studios. Class offerings have been expanded for all ages and levels of ability. The celebration continued the following day with an Open House, which offered a wide variety of dance and fitness classes for the community, free of charge.
